Abstract

SONI is commencing a procurement process for the provision of datacentre floor space in a co-location facility and related services.

The purpose of this procurement process is to put in place a framework that will support the identification of a suitable provider of datacentre floor space in a co-location facility to replace existing SONI datacentre location(s).

II.2.11) Information about options

Options: Yes

Description of options:

The initial contract period envisaged is 5 years with the possibility to extend annually up to 20 years, subject always to the satisfactory performance of the supplier. The estimated spend of 5,000,000 GBP is taking into account the full duration of the contract including the possible extensions.
